Responsibilities
- Lead all maintenance activities at Cintas facilities, improving functionality and reliability of all production and facility equipment, including mechanical, electrical, pneumatic, and hydraulic systems equipment and components.
- Manage and schedule all facility and equipment work assignments.
- Perform and schedule all preventative maintenance assignments.
- Develop and implement safety processes and procedures.
- Manage building, equipment, capital expenditures, and parts and labor budgets.
- Prepare maintenance reports.
- Identify and evaluate parts suppliers; negotiate with inside and outside service companies.
- Conduct training for all maintenance staff.
- Supervise and mentor the maintenance team.
- Maintain staffing levels and respond to emergency alarms.
Requirements
- Minimum 5 years' experience repairing industrial processing equipment in an industrial environment or in the military.
- Minimum 2 years' supervisory experience.
- Equipment knowledge: wiring, electrical, electronic components, pipe systems and plumbing, machinery.
- Maintenance management experience including planning, scheduling, budgeting, negotiating, parts management, vendor management, and with maintenance management systems.
- Ability to read maintenance literature printed in English.
- Experience with blueprints and ability to read blueprints.
- Proficiency with Microsoft Office (Word, Excel, Outlook) and intranet/internet.
- Ability to stand for up to 7 hours of an 8-hour shift.
- Ability to be on call 24 hours per day.
- High School Diploma/GED.
Preferred Qualifications
- Boiler knowledge.
- HVAC experience.
- Prior experience and ability to perform welding activities including MIG, TIG, ARC, cutting, and brazing.
- Reliability certification such as CPMM or CRMP.
